WHAT SHOULD YOU BE DOING?:
Visiting us at the weekend is a must, this will be our biggest and best
weekend ever. Time to think about Irrigation systems again, time to install
one or repair the old one. Lawns need a weed and top dress as do the rhodos
and camellias they have or are flowering and need fertilizer to encourage
the new growth, see you in the weekend !!!.

RECIPE OF THE WEEK:
Red Cabbage Recipe
Ingredients
* medium head red cabbage, cored
* 1 onion, chopped
* 1 T oil
* 1 c water
* dash salt
* 3 T vinegar
* 3 T sugar
* 1 T flour
Directions
Shred the cabbage into strips about ¼" by 1 or 2 inches. Chop
onion; heat oil in medium sized pot; cook onion until soft. Add cabbage,
water, and salt; cover and simmer on very low heat about 30-40 minutes
until limp but not mushy. [There should be very little water left at this
point. If theres more than a few tablespoons present, drain most
of it off, either reserving it for soup or discarding it.] Finish by stirring
in vinegar and sugar. Taste test to see if it needs more salt/sugar/vinegar.
Sprinkle flour across cabbage while quickly blending to avoid lumping.
Turn up heat and cook, stirring, until thickened.
